Appointments: KPMG executive moves into national restructuring position

THREE years after being named KPMG’s Northern head of restructuring, Mark Firmin has taken a national role and will now head the firm’s UK Regional Restructuring practice, from Leeds.

He will be responsible for expanding KPMG’s position in the restructuring market throughout the country, and will now have a 450 strong team across the firm’s 22 UK offices.

He said: “As someone who has worked in the North throughout their career – initially Darlington, then Newcastle, and more recently in Yorkshire – I’m delighted to be appointed to a national role from my base here in Leeds, where I will also continue to lead the firm’s Northern restructuring team.”

Real estate advisory organisation Colliers International has further strengthened its licensed and leisure team in the North of England with the appointment of Olivia Hughes. She joins Leigh Parsons who heads the regional team operating across Yorkshire and the North East. She has recently graduated from Nottingham Trent University.

Meanwhile, Shiv Sibal, senior associate with Pinsent Masons in Leeds, is joining the Yorkshire office of Dickinson Dees as a partner.

He will be joining the corporate team at Dickinson Dees and is the latest in a number of appointments at the firm’s newly-opened Leeds office at Whitehall Riverside. Mr Sibal due to join the firm in September.

Source Marketing Communications has appointed Daniel Kennedy as its newest director. Mr Kennedy has been with the Leeds-based PR agency since 2002. It is run by Steve Clark and Peter Downey. Mr Clark said: “Daniel’s elevation to the board recognises his achievements over the last decade and the key part he will play in shaping Source’s future.”

MCG PR has appointed Sophie Hayes as senior account executive. She joins the Leeds office of MCG PR from Finn Communications.
